On 03/05/2009 11:01 AM, Jonathan Manktelow wrote: > Hi, Is there any support for using certificates on smartcards with Gnutls?
No, there does not appear to be. I think it could be very useful to support private keys from smartcards in GnuTLS, but it would perhaps be even more useful to have generic out-of-process private key handling (like ssh-agent from OpenSSH does) so that developers could implement a smartcard-capable private key backend directly as a plugin.
